#RuinoftheDay - The Public Libray of Timgad in Algeria. The main room was semi-circular, with a three-stepped podium between pairs of columns & book niches. It was preceded by a U-shaped colonnaded portico on an open court. The library occupied a prime site on the Cardo Maximus.

#RuinoftheDay - The Arch of Hadrian in Jerash (Jordan), built in AD 129/30 in honour of the visiting emperor. About 37.5 m wide, the arch was a triple archway with a wide central opening flanked by two narrower and lower ones. It was decorated with columns & Corinthian capitals.
